This page lists pages with information on setting up and running GEOS-5 Icarus 3.2. Earlier and later versions of GEOS-5 may differ in details that, while minor, will require different steps for building and running, so caveat utilitor.

ChangeLog Entry

In src/Applications/GEOSgcm_App/ChangeLog:

==========================================================================
20Feb2018, Takacs,    CVS Tag: Icarus-3_2_p9 (non-zero diff to Icarus-3_2_p8)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1. Set optics tables Chou-Suarez for SW and and RRTMG for LW.
2. Set HEARTBEAT to a minimum of 450 seconds.
3. Updated Cloud Water and Cloud Ice effective Radii.
4. New Methodology for IAU.  Default:  Traditional P3C6T6_DF
                               4DIAU:  REPLAY_MODE: Exact_4D
                                       CORRECTOR_DURATION: 10800 (3-hours)

Restart Changes: irrad_internal_rst (for RRTMG).  Simply Bootstrap.

==========================================================================
19Jan2018, Takacs,    CVS Tag: Icarus-3_2_p8 (non-zero diff to Icarus-3_2_p7)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1. Enhancement to the diffusion directly in the sponge layer.
2. Set optics tables back to Chou-Suarez for both SW and LW.

Restart Changes: solar_internal_rst (Back to Chou-Suarez).  Simply Bootstrap.

==========================================================================
08Jan2018, Takacs,    CVS Tag: Icarus-3_2_p7 (non-zero diff to Icarus-3_2_p6)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1. Modified GEOS_MoistGridComp.F90 to have RAS settings behave like x0027_ctl DAS experiments.
   No resolution dependency for AGCM.rc file.

Restart Changes: none

==========================================================================
15Dec2017, Takacs,    CVS Tag: Icarus-3_2_p6 (non-zero diff to Icarus-3_2_p5)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1. A bug fix in RRTMG shortwave found by Max that will fix the SW Albedo issues Gary has seen in x0029 (Land & Radiation Consistency)
2. An update in FV3 that allows us to use the non-monotonic advection schemes for momentum and thermodynamic 
   variables without any degradation in edge effects, plus the truly linear PPM schemes in the sponge layers.

Restart Changes: none

==========================================================================
06Dec2017, Takacs,    CVS Tag: Icarus-3_2_p5 (non-zero diff to Icarus-3_2)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Updates to FV3 dynamics.  Resolution dependency is automatic.
2) CBL_TPERT = 0 by default.  Brings back PBL heights.
3) Revert REPLAY parameters back to version from GEOSadas-5_18_0 (x0029 configuration)

Restart Changes: none

==========================================================================
__Nov2017, Takacs,    CVS Tag: Icarus-3_2 (zero-diff to Icarus-3_1 when NOT running Brown Carbon)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Merge with tag:  asd+Icarus-3_0_UNSTABLE-a2  to allow option for Brown Carbon
2) Enable IAU_DIGITAL_FILTER as default for DAS and REPLAY modes. (non-zero diff)
3) Changed BKGAVE default to 0 (from 2/3 * CORRECTOR_DURATION).   (non-zero diff)
   A better approach is to use:  IAU_DIGITAL_FILTER: YES

Restart Changes: none

==========================================================================
__Nov2017, Takacs,    CVS Tag: Icarus-3_1 (zero-diff to Icarus-3_0 when NOT running NewLand)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Implement Code to enable option for running NewLand


==========================================================================
04Oct2017, Takacs,    CVS Tag: Icarus-3_0 (non-zero diff to Icarus-2_0_p1)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Implement R8 version of FV3 VLAB p3 dynamics. Note, current R4 version loses Dry-Mass. R8 version conserves.
2) Updated Single-Moment Physics (MOIST Processes)
3) AGCM now runs RRTMG Shortwave Radiation and Chou-Suarez Longwave Radiation by default (NOTE: cannot use old solar_internal restarts)
4) Implement cubic time-interpolation option for MKIAU in REPLAY (Default: Linear)
5) Updates to MAPL_Base and MAPL_cfio
6) Updates to QuickPlots
7) Implement bugfix to cloudnew.F90 as in Icarus-1_0_p2
8) Changed Dry-Mass value in rs_scale.F90 from 983.24 mb (MERRA-2 value) to 983.05 mb due to use of GMTED topography.
   Mean TOPO difference:  1.58436898227561 meters
   Note: 983.05 mb is very similar to value based on ERA-Interim data.
9) Modified GEOS_TurbulenceGridComp.F90 with more REAL*8 code to improve Dry-Mass Conservation
10) Due to updated FVCORE, GWD BGSTRESSMAX Default changed from 1.2 to 0.9 for 72-levels (Note: 132-levels probably requires re-tuning).

NOTE:  Regular REPLAY to itself FAILS under certain Predictor/Corrector configurations.
      (Reason UNKNOWN)  P3_C6 and P0_C1 seem to work properly.

Restart Changes: YES
                 RRTMG requires new solar_internal restart.
                 Simply delete old restart, and bootstrap new RRTMG restart.


==========================================================================
24Aug2017, Takacs,    CVS Tag: Icarus-2_0_p1 (non-zero diff to Icarus-2_0)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Implement bugfix to cloudnew.F90.
   A "typo" error was introduced into Icarus-1_0 when incorporating Tag: mjs100__msuarez to inhibit SNOW during thunderstorms.
   The impact of the error directly affected cloud-liquid water and low-level optical depths.
2) Changed Dry-Mass value in rs_scale.F90 from 983.24 mb (MERRA-2 value) to 983.05 mb due to use of GMTED topography.
   Mean TOPO difference:  1.58436898227561 meters
   Note: 983.05 mb is very similar to value based on ERA-Interim data.

Restart Changes: none


==========================================================================
12Jun2017, Takacs,    CVS Tag: Icarus-2_0 (non-zero diff to Icarus-1_0_p1)
                       Module: GEOSagcm
------------------------------------------------------------------------------
1) Updates from E.Nielsen to remove TR dependence on GMI.
2) GMI Updates to Stratospheric ICE fall speeds.
3) Introduce new terminology for Regular REPLAY (REPLAY_PREDICTOR, REPLAY_CORRECTOR, etc.)
4) Implement Anton's 2-Phase GOCART Tag: asd-Icarus-UNSTABLE-a3
5) Modified PHYSICS dry-mass dwdt calculation to reduce roundoff error
6) Implement Ensemble AMIP (EMIP) strategy within gcm_run.j
7) Modified MKIAU to allow creating Increments on BKG grid.  Default is: GRIDINC = ANA

Restart Changes: YES
        Additional IMPORT Restart: gocart_import_rst (Bootstrappable)
